Detective Joona Linna

This series follows detective Joona Linna, who specializes in complex and mysterious cases. His methods are unorthodox and often put him in conflict with authorities. The stories combine tension, psychology, and thriller elements. Joona is a character who seeks to uncover the truth at any cost.

    Tumba, Sweden. A triple homicide, all of the victims from the same family, captivates Detective Inspector Joona Linna, who demands to investigate the grisly murders - against the wishes of the national police. The killer is at large, and it appears that the elder sister of the family escaped the carnage; it seems only a matter of time until she, too, is murdered. But where can Linna begin? The only surviving witness is an intended victim - the boy whose mother, father, and little sister were killed before his eyes. Whoever committed the crimes intended for this boy to die - he has suffered more than one hundred knife wounds and Lapsed into a state of shock. He's in no condition to be questioned. Desperate for information, Linna sees one mode of recourse; hypnotism. He enlists Dr. Erik Maria Bark to mesmerize the boy, hoping to discover the killer through his eyes. It's the sort of work that Bark had sworn he would never do again-ethically dubious and psychically scarring. When he breaks his promise and hypnotizes the victim, a Long and terrifying chain of events begins to unfurl.

From the bestselling author of The Hypnotist comes the second high-octane thriller featuring Detective Inspector Joona Linna Stockholm, Sweden: the lifeless body of a young woman is discovered on an abandoned boat. Later, a man is found hanging alone in his apartment. Should the deaths be treated as suicide or murder? Only four people know the answer. And one man wants them dead. Can Detective Inspector Joona Linna keep them alive long enough to find out the truth?

    Flora has seen it all, but nobody believes her. A young girl is dead, someone killed her. She was only 14 years old and was found in her room at the institution for young women in distress, north of Stockholm. The walls are splashed with blood, the sheets are soaked. None of the other girls know what happened, but one of them has fled into the night. What Flora does not know is that it is the redoubtable Joona Linna who will be investigating the worst and most puzzling crime of his career.
